The Earth's distance from the Sun is defined to be 1 astronomical unit. Neptune is about 30 astronomical units from the Sun. An

object in the Outer Oort Cloud might be at a distance from the Sun of _________.
Geography
1 answer:
777dan777 [17]3 years ago
4 0

Answer:

20000 to 50000 astronomical units.

Explanation:

The Oort Cloud begins at 20000 astronomical units and ends at 50000 astronomical units, such object is supposed to be in-between.
